اقرأ أكثرMineral and coal mining activities are governed under the Law on Mineral and Coal Mining No.4/2009 dated 12 January 2009 ("Mining Law"). This Law replaces the predecessor Mining Law No. 11/1967, which provided the framework for all of Indonesia's pre-2009 mining concessions including all of the existing CoWs and Coal CoWs ("CCoWs").

اقرأ أكثرThe Bumi Barito Mineral (BBM) coking coal project is an open-cut coal mine being developed in the Kalimantan province of Indonesia. The high-quality metallurgical coal mine is jointly owned by developer Cokal (60%) and the Government of Indonesia (40%).
